Clerk of Court of the United States Bankruptcy Court for the District of South Carolina
E1182356
UNEXPLORED
The Clerk of Court of the United States Bankruptcy Court for the District of South Carolina is the chief administrative officer responsible for managing the court’s daily operations, records, and case processing within that federal bankruptcy jurisdiction.
